Our WDW trip next month will be our families fifth in the past four years and every time I speak with a CM I ask if there is a PIN code attached to my name, as I have learned to do by reading in some of the threads here, however, each time I ask the CM has no idea what I'm talking about. Is there a secret handshake or special password that I'm missing here? A little more understanding on PIN codes would be greatly appreciated. :)

I signed up for a Disney account, played with resort options for my planned vacation dates, spoke several times to their online chat, and requested a planning DVD. Within a few days of doing all that (which was itself within a day or two), I received a pin code for up to 30% off hotel stays. Military discount is better so I can't utilize it, but the email with the pin specifically referenced the general time I had specified I wanted to go.
